Helen’s Big World: The Life of Helen Keller

Author: Doreen Rappaport

A biography about the life of Helen Keller who lost her ability to see and hear at an early age due to an illness. Annie Sullivan became Helen’s teacher and taught her how to speak using her hands, write using a special board and read using braille.

The Quiet Place

Author: Sarah Stewart When Isabel and her family move to the

United States, Isabel misses all the things she left behind in Mexico, especially her Aunt Lupita and hearing people speak Spanish. But she also experiences some wonderful new things--her first snow storm and a teacher who does not speak Spanish but has a big smile. Even better, Papa and her brother Chavo help her turn a big box into her own quiet place, where she keeps her books and toys and writes letters to Aunt Lupita. As she decorates and adds more and more on to her quiet place, it is here that Isabel feels the most at home in her new country while she learns to adjust to the changes in her life.

Each Kindness

Author: Jacqueline Woodson

Chloe and her friends won't play with the new girl, Maya. Every time Maya tries to join Chloe and her friends, they reject her. Eventually Maya stops coming to school. When Chloe's teacher gives a lesson about how even small acts of kindness can change the world, Chloe is stung by the lost opportunity for friendship, and thinks about how much better it could have been if she'd shown a little kindness toward Maya.

Lost and Found

Author: Bill Harley

When Justin loses the special hat his grandmother made for him, he looks everywhere he can think of to find it. Everywhere, that is, except the lost and found. Mr. Rumkowsky, the old school custodian, is the keeper of all the lost and found items, and everyone is afraid of him.
